8 Best-Selling CSS3 Books Millions Trust

Discover best-selling CSS3 books authored by experts including Sam Key and Ben Frain, offering proven, reader-validated techniques.

Updated on June 27, 2025
We may earn commissions for purchases made via this page

There's something special about books that both critics and crowds love, especially in a field as dynamic as CSS3. With web design constantly evolving, mastering CSS3 remains essential for building responsive, visually engaging websites. These 8 best-selling books have helped countless developers and designers understand and apply CSS3 effectively, making them valuable resources for anyone serious about front-end development.

These books are authored by professionals who have shaped web styling practices. From Ben Frain, a UI-UX Technical Lead with decades of experience, to Eric A. Meyer, known for his expertise in CSS selectors and the cascade, these works offer authoritative insights. Their clear explanations and practical examples address core CSS3 challenges that many encounter.

While these popular books provide proven frameworks, readers seeking content tailored to their specific CSS3 needs might consider creating a personalized CSS3 book that combines these validated approaches. This way, you can focus on your unique learning goals and background while building on trusted foundations.

Best for responsive design practitioners
Ben Frain brings over two decades of web design and development experience, currently leading UI-UX at bet365. His background as a technology journalist and developer gives him a unique perspective on making complex web standards accessible. This book reflects his hands-on approach to responsive design, aiming to help you build websites that adapt fluidly to any screen size using HTML5 and CSS3 techniques.
2012·305 pages·CSS3, HTML5, Web Development, Responsive Design, Media Queries

When Ben Frain noticed the growing challenge of creating websites that work seamlessly across devices, he crafted this guide to bridge HTML5 and CSS3 with responsive design principles. You’ll learn how to adapt layouts dynamically to different screen sizes, avoiding the outdated practice of building separate sites for mobile and desktop. The book walks you through practical examples and screenshots, illustrating how to implement fluid grids, flexible images, and media queries effectively. Whether you’re a web developer refining your front-end skills or a designer aiming to understand responsive techniques, this book offers clear insights to elevate your projects.

View on Amazon
Best for foundational CSS3 learners
Beginning CSS3 offers a clear introduction to styling web pages using CSS, focusing on practical exercises that help you grasp key concepts like the box model and selectors. The book’s step-by-step approach enables you to add color, backgrounds, borders, and modern visual enhancements such as rounded corners and gradients without images, leveraging the capabilities of CSS3. This guide is well-suited for those aiming to understand and implement CSS3 techniques for innovative, flexible page layouts, making it a popular choice among web development learners seeking to enhance their design skills.
Beginning CSS3 (Expert's Voice in Web Development) book cover

by David Powers·You?

2012·593 pages·CSS3, Web Development, Web Design, Page Layouts, Box Model

When David Powers wrote Beginning CSS3, he set out to make web styling approachable for anyone ready to move beyond plain HTML. You’ll get hands-on with CSS basics like selectors and the box model, then advance to creating stylish effects—rounded corners, drop shadows, gradients—without relying on images. This book suits you if you want to build solid foundational skills and confidently craft flexible layouts using CSS3’s latest features. Chapters walk you through exercises that clarify how CSS transforms page design, making it a practical guide for web developers stepping into styling.

View on Amazon
Best for custom CSS3 mastery
This AI-created book on CSS3 mastery is tailored to your web design background and skill level. You share which CSS3 topics matter most—like responsive layouts or animations—and your goals, then the book focuses only on what you need to learn. Because CSS3 can be vast and sometimes overwhelming, having a custom guide helps you zero in on relevant techniques that fit your current projects and ambitions.
2025·50-300 pages·CSS3, CSS3 Fundamentals, Responsive Design, Media Queries, Flexible Grids

This tailored book explores expert-backed CSS3 techniques for crafting responsive websites that adapt seamlessly across devices. It covers advanced CSS3 concepts like media queries, flexible grids, and animations while focusing on your interests and current skill level. By matching content to your background and goals, it reveals how to build visually engaging, user-friendly sites with precision and clarity. The personalized approach ensures you receive relevant insights that reflect the collective knowledge millions of developers have validated. Whether mastering layout fundamentals or advanced responsive design, this book provides a clear path to mastering CSS3's capabilities for modern web design.

AI-Tailored
Responsive Styling Expertise
1,000+ Happy Readers
Best for mastering CSS3 selectors
This book offers a clear window into the inner workings of CSS3 selectors and the cascade, demystifying how browsers apply style rules in complex scenarios. Eric A. Meyer’s guide appeals to those who want to master the nuances behind why certain CSS rules override others and how to write more efficient style sheets. It’s an invaluable resource for web developers seeking to control page presentation with confidence, addressing a core challenge in front-end design that many face but few explain so well.
2012·86 pages·CSS3, CSS, CSS Design, Web Design, Selectors

Eric A. Meyer, a respected figure in web standards, wrote this focused guide to clarify the often misunderstood mechanics of CSS selectors and the cascade. You’ll explore how style rules target elements, how grouping rules streamline your sheets, and how inheritance and specificity determine which styles ultimately apply. For example, the book breaks down the cascade’s decision-making process in detail, helping you predict styling outcomes more reliably. If you work with CSS3 and want to deepen your understanding of selectors and rule conflicts without wading through fluff, this concise volume fits the bill.

View on Amazon
Best for modern website styling
Ian Lunn’s CSS3 Foundations offers a vibrant, full-color exploration into modern website design using CSS3. This book has earned acclaim for its practical yet inspiring approach, helping web developers and designers break free from template constraints to build visually engaging and customized websites. Its blend of foundational CSS knowledge with advanced topics such as animation and cross-browser compatibility makes it indispensable for those wanting to elevate their web design craft. The clear structure and real-world examples ensure you can apply what you learn directly to your projects, making it a valuable addition to any web professional’s library.
2012·352 pages·Web Design, CSS3, CSS Design, CSS, Animation

Ian Lunn’s experience as a web designer shines through in this guide that goes beyond basic CSS3 syntax to help you craft visually compelling, modern websites. You'll learn how to structure pages effectively with CSS, manipulate text and layouts, animate elements, and tackle cross-browser compatibility challenges — all illustrated with full-color examples that make concepts tangible. This book suits web developers, designers, and hobbyists eager to move past templates and build truly customized sites. For instance, chapters on the box model and animation provide concrete techniques that you can apply immediately to enhance site engagement.

View on Amazon
Best for advanced CSS3 animation
Pro CSS3 Animation stands out by focusing on the practical use of cutting-edge CSS3 syntax to bring web pages to life. This book has earned reader acclaim for clearly demonstrating how to animate page elements using industry standards, integrating HTML5 and SVG, and creating responsive designs with depth through 3D transformations and media queries. Whether you're aiming to build interactive galleries or mobile-friendly animations without JavaScript or Flash, Dudley Storey’s work offers a solid framework to elevate your web development projects in the evolving landscape of CSS3.
Pro CSS3 Animation (Expert's Voice in Web Development) book cover

by Dudley Storey·You?

2012·204 pages·CSS3, Web Design, Animation, CSS3 Syntax, Responsive Design

What makes this book resonate with so many is its hands-on approach to CSS3 animation, blending technical detail with practical application. Dudley Storey, drawing on extensive experience in web development, guides you through the latest CSS3 syntax and how to leverage it for dynamic, engaging web content. You’ll get clear insights on animating images, banners, and interactive galleries, while also learning to create responsive designs that work seamlessly across devices and browsers, including fallback techniques for older platforms. This book suits designers and developers eager to elevate their web projects with modern animation techniques without relying on JavaScript or Flash. If you want to deepen your CSS3 skills with examples from chaining media queries to 3D transformations, this book delivers.

View on Amazon
Best for rapid skill building
This AI-created book on CSS3 is crafted based on your current skill level and specific interests. You tell us which CSS3 topics you want to focus on and your goals for rapid improvement. The book is then created to provide a tailored learning path that combines well-established knowledge with your unique needs, making it easier to develop your skills efficiently and confidently.
2025·50-300 pages·CSS3, CSS3 Basics, Selectors, Box Model, Responsive Design

This tailored book offers a step-by-step exploration of CSS3 designed to accelerate your skill development efficiently. It covers foundational concepts like selectors, box models, and responsive design while progressively introducing advanced features such as animations, transitions, and 3D transforms. By focusing on your interests and background, this personalized guide matches proven knowledge millions of learners have found valuable with your specific goals. It reveals a logical progression through CSS3 topics that helps you build confidence rapidly and apply techniques effectively, making the complex styling system accessible and engaging.

Tailored Guide
Skill Acceleration
1,000+ Happy Readers
Best for practical CSS3 techniques
Mike McGrath gained his extensive knowledge of computer languages while contracting worldwide and has authored numerous In Easy Steps guides including JavaScript and SQL. His experience crafting accessible programming books makes him uniquely qualified to guide you through CSS3. This book reflects his commitment to clear explanations and practical examples, empowering you to master modern web styling techniques with confidence.
CSS3 in easy steps book cover

by Mike McGrath··You?

2013·216 pages·CSS3, CSS Design, CSS, Web Design, Animation

When Mike McGrath noticed how many developers struggled to keep up with evolving web standards, he set out to simplify CSS3 for a broad audience. This book takes you through styling HTML elements with clarity, covering everything from fonts and colors to gradients and drop shadows, then moves into animations, transformations, and transitions that bring pages to life. The examples use clear, syntax-highlighted code, letting you see exactly how to implement each feature, such as chapter 5's animation techniques or chapter 8's transformation effects. Whether you're new to web design or brushing up your skills, you’ll find practical techniques to build interactive, visually engaging web pages that reflect modern CSS3 capabilities.

View on Amazon
Best for advanced styling techniques
CSS3 Pushing the Limits stands apart by unlocking the full potential of CSS3’s expanded capabilities. This book has earned widespread recognition among web professionals eager to master advanced styling techniques, thanks to its clear examples and focus on real-world application. It addresses the challenge of undocumented CSS3 features by demonstrating how to create responsive, visually compelling sites using modern tools like media queries, transforms, and animations. Designed for developers ready to elevate their design skills, this work explores the cutting edge of CSS3 to help you deliver sophisticated, user-friendly web experiences.
CSS3 Pushing the Limits book cover

by Stephen Greig·You?

2013·384 pages·CSS3, CSS, CSS Design, Responsive Design, Animations

Drawing from his deep experience in web development, Stephen Greig crafted this book to push your CSS3 skills well beyond the basics. You'll explore advanced selectors, 2D and 3D transforms, animations, and responsive design techniques, all illustrated with live demos and real-world examples. The book particularly shines in showing how to simplify complex layout challenges using CSS3’s new modules and media queries. If you’re aiming to create sophisticated, adaptive web designs that meet modern expectations, this book offers concrete frameworks and practical insight, although it assumes some familiarity with CSS fundamentals.

View on Amazon
Best for quick CSS3 fundamentals
This book offers a straightforward approach to CSS3 programming, focusing on practical skills that help users build faster, more compatible websites. Its concise format covers crucial topics like selectors, measurement units, and styling elements such as colors and fonts. Through clear explanations, it addresses common pain points in web development, making it a useful guide for those new to CSS or seeking to solidify foundational knowledge. The book’s emphasis on device compatibility and page load efficiency meets the needs of modern web designers aiming to deliver seamless experiences across platforms.
2015·60 pages·CSS, CSS3, Web Design, Selectors, Measurement Units

After analyzing the unique challenges of web design, Sam Key found that many users struggle with CSS’s complexities and device compatibility. This book breaks down essential CSS programming elements, from selectors to measurement units, providing clear explanations about colors, fonts, and backgrounds. You’ll learn why CSS enhances page load speeds and supports multiple devices, skills crucial for anyone aiming to improve website performance and aesthetics. Ideal for users keen to master CSS fundamentals quickly, it offers concentrated knowledge without overwhelming detail, making it accessible for beginners and intermediate coders alike.

View on Amazon

Popular CSS3 Strategies, Personalized

Get proven CSS3 methods tailored to your unique learning goals and projects.

Proven CSS3 methods
Customized learning paths
Focused skill building

Trusted by thousands mastering CSS3 worldwide

CSS3 Mastery Blueprint
30-Day CSS3 Success System
CSS3 Foundations Formula
Advanced CSS3 Secrets

Conclusion

The collection of these 8 CSS3 books reveals several clear themes: practical, battle-tested methods for responsive design; deep dives into selectors and animations; and advanced techniques that push CSS3 capabilities. If you prefer proven methods, start with works like "Beginning CSS3" and "CSS3 Foundations" to build a solid base. For validated advanced approaches, combine "Pro CSS3 Animation" and "CSS3 Pushing the Limits" to enhance your skills.

Beyond reading, consider your personal goals and experience level. Alternatively, you can create a personalized CSS3 book to combine proven methods with your unique needs. These widely-adopted approaches have helped many developers and designers succeed in mastering CSS3 and creating modern, adaptable websites.

Frequently Asked Questions

I'm overwhelmed by choice – which book should I start with?

Starting with "Beginning CSS3" is a smart move if you're new or want a solid foundation. It covers fundamentals clearly, helping you build confidence before moving to advanced topics like animations or responsive design.

Are these books too advanced for someone new to CSS3?

Not at all. Several books like "CSS3 in easy steps" and "CSS Programming Professional Made Easy" are designed for beginners, offering clear explanations and practical examples to ease you into CSS3 concepts.

What's the best order to read these books?

Begin with foundational guides such as "Beginning CSS3" and "CSS3 Foundations." Next, explore specialized topics like "Selectors, Specificity, and the Cascade" before tackling advanced techniques in "Pro CSS3 Animation" and "CSS3 Pushing the Limits."

Do I really need to read all of these, or can I just pick one?

You can pick based on your goals. For broad CSS3 understanding, foundational books suffice. If you want to specialize in animation or advanced layouts, focus on those specific titles. Many readers combine books to cover different aspects.

Are any of these books outdated given how fast CSS3 changes?

While CSS3 evolves, these books provide enduring principles and techniques. Authors like Ben Frain and Eric A. Meyer focus on core CSS3 features and practical applications that remain relevant despite ongoing developments.

Can personalized CSS3 books complement these expert recommendations?

Yes! These expert books offer proven insights, and personalized CSS3 books can tailor that knowledge to your unique needs and goals. Combining both helps you learn efficiently with content suited to your background. Try creating one here.

📚 Love this book list?

Help fellow book lovers discover great books, share this curated list with others!